CPLXTRIG(3CC4)CPLXTRIG(3CC4)NAMEcplxtrig - trigonometric functions in the C++ complex number math
library
SYNOPSIS
#include <complex.h>
class complex {
public:
friend complex cos(const complex);
friend complex sin(const complex);
friend complex tan(const complex);
friend complex cosh(const complex);
friend complex sinh(const complex);
friend complex tanh(const complex);
friend complex acos(const complex);
friend complex asin(const complex);
friend complex atan(const complex);
... // remainder not shown here
};
DESCRIPTION
These functions are versions of the corresponding floating-point
trigonometric math library functions, overloaded for use with complex
numbers.
complex z = cos(x)
Returns the complex cosine of complex angle x.
complex z = sin(x)
Returns the complex sine of complex angle x.
complex z = tan(x)
Returns the complex tangent of complex angle x.
complex z = cosh(x)
Returns the complex hyperbolic cosine of complex angle x.
complex z = sinh(x)
Returns the complex hyperbolic sine of complex angle x.
complex z = tanh(x)
Returns the complex hyperbolic tangent of complex angle x.
complex z = acos(x)
Returns the complex angle whose cosine is complex x.
complex z = asin(x)
Returns the complex angle whose sine is complex x.
complex z = atan(x)
Returns the complex angle whose tangent is complex x.

DIAGNOSTICSsinh(x) and cosh(x)
If the imaginary part of x would cause overflow, returns (0,0).
If the real part is large enough to cause overflow, returns a
value depending on the sine and cosine of the imaginary part of
x:
In all cases, errno is set to ERANGE (see intro(2)). See also
cplxerr(3CC4).
